Common Issues Found on Roofs in Malden

Malden roofs tend to have patterns we don’t always see in other towns:

  • Layered shingles: New roofs installed over old ones, hiding deeper damage

  • Recurring leak points: Same areas repaired multiple times without fixing root cause

  • Sidewall and shared-line flashing issues: Especially in tightly spaced homes

  • Uneven drying conditions: One side of the roof stays damp longer due to shading and proximity

  • Improper drainage paths: Water gets trapped due to layout constraints

These issues aren’t always obvious but they’re very common here.

Siding Solutions for Older and Multi-Unit Homes in Malden

Older siding systems can allow moisture to get trapped between structures, especially in areas with limited airflow. Over time, this can lead to reduced energy efficiency and faster material breakdown, particularly on sides of the home that stay shaded.

Gutter Systems Designed for Malden’s Drainage Challenges

Homes are often built close together, water doesn’t always drain as cleanly as it should. When gutters aren’t functioning properly, water can overflow in the wrong areas, sometimes affecting nearby structures or collecting near the foundation.

Over time, this kind of drainage issue can contribute to roof wear, siding damage, and even structural concerns if left unaddressed.

Roofing FAQs for Malden MA Homeowners

Can you repair a roof with multiple layers?

In some cases, yes but often a deeper issue needs to be addressed first.

Do tight property layouts affect roofing performance?

Yes limited airflow and drainage can lead to moisture buildup and faster wear.

How do I know if my roof needs repair or replacement?

This depends on the extent of the issue. Localized problems can often be repaired, while widespread wear or recurring issues may indicate that replacement is the better option.

Can a roof leak be repaired without replacing the entire roof?

Yes, many leaks can be repaired if the issue is localized. However, if the roof is older or has widespread damage, a full replacement may be the more reliable long-term solution.
